: Although the watch has a built-in battery
saver that shuts down the cellular connection
automatically when cellular signal is poor, it may
not be activated if the cell signal is not weak or
unstable enough. You may want to enable flight
mode if the watch will be in a place without good
cellular signal for a while, such as in a locker or
basement.

Enable flight mode during school hours: A
parent can enable time restrictions and set the
watch to use flight mode during school hours.
This limits your child’s access to Fennec
Messenger & the Fennec Watch, helping your
child concentrate on school activities and
extending the watch battery.

: If Wi-Fi or Bluetooth are turned
on but not connected, the watch will
continuously scan for a possible connection,
consuming power.
To maximize your battery life, turn off Wi-Fi
when away from home and there is no
available Wi-Fi network to connect to.
Additionally, turn off Bluetooth after you are
done listening to music over a Bluetooth
connection.
